If you’re planning to get to Puerto Banus by car, it’s very simple, all you have to do is follow the A-7, also known as the motorway of the Mediterranean, which has several exit lanes when you reach Puerto Banus.
If you get here from Estepona, you must take the turnoff towards the N-340, follow this road and turning off to the right where it’s signposted, you’ll reach Puerto Banus easily.
If you arrive from Fuengirola or Malaga, you must do a U-turn and change direction at the N-340 exit, and follow the directions from Marbella to Puerto Banus.
Puerto Banus does not allow maritime traffic of passengers, but it does allow the berth of private boats, so you can get here by sea too.
In summer there’s a ferry that does a route between Puerto Banus and Marbella port.
